Kotak Mahindra Bank’s consolidated net profit increased 31 per cent year-on-year (YoY) to Rs 3,403 crore in the October–December quarter (Q3) of FY22. Its net profit for the year-ago quarter stood at Rs 2,602 crore.
On a standalone basis, which reflects the bank’s lending operations, the private sector lender reported a 15 per cent YoY increase in net profit to Rs 2,131 crore in Q3FY22, beating street estimates, due to higher net interest income and write back of provisions. Bloomberg analysts had estimated a net profit of Rs 2,074 crore for the bank. In the year-ago period, the bank had reported
